Carder Steuben Art Deco Alabaster and Mirror Black Glass Two-Handled Vase
Shape no. 7467, circa 1929-34
Of urn form, with applied M-form handles, signed Steuben on affixed paper label. Height 6 1/8 inches.
Provenance:
Burchard Galleries, Inc., St. Petersburg, FL, Estate Antiques, Fine Art & Jewelry Auction, January 27, 2013, lot 147.
C Collection of Dr. and Mrs. Leon E. Rosenberg
Estimate: $400 - $600
Sold for $472 (includes buyer's premium)
Additional Notes & Condition Report
appears to be in generally good, undamaged condition; there is a small dark colored swirl line, located in the lower body area, which is barely discernible on the exterior side, in the making, not of great consequence
